I'm looking for a bit of education, I think I might see the odd rolley eyes for this one

Anyway how does the numbering work for shocks, is it related to the length, I thought 0.71 = fronts, 1.02 = mid length and 1.32s = rears

I'm confused, some fronts recently sold denoted as 1.32s please advise.

it's the inside bore of the shock body.
the buggies, for the most part will have .56's or .71's on the front, and 1.32's on the rear. the 1.02's are standard front shocks on the associated trucks, with either 1.32's or 1.39's on the rear. depending on the truck.
associated also has .89 and 1.18 shocks, too.

scr8p wrote:it's the inside bore of the shock body.
Isn't it actually the stroke?
The bore is the same, they all use the same pistons.
